However, the cost can vary widely based on several factors. Understanding these will help you budget effectively for your bathroom renovation.Factors Influencing the CostSeveral key factors influence the overall cost of replacing a fiberglass shower with tile:Size of the Shower: The larger the shower area, the more materials and labor will be required.Type of Tile: Options range from budget-friendly ceramic tiles to high-end natural stone, which can significantly affect the overall price.Labor Costs: Hiring a professional installer can add to your costs, especially if extensive preparation or structural changes are needed.Additional Features: Adding features such as built-in shelves, benches, or advanced waterproofing systems will increase costs.Estimated CostsOn average, here’s what you can expect when budgeting for this project:Materials: Tiles can range from $1 to $15 per square foot. For a standard shower, materials may cost between $300 to $1,500.Labor: Professional installation can cost anywhere from $50 to $100 per hour. Total labor costs might range from $500 to $2,000, depending on the complexity of the job.Overall Cost: In total, replacing a fiberglass shower with tile can cost between $800 and $5,000, depending on the factors mentioned above.ConclusionWhile replacing your fiberglass shower with tile can be a significant investment, the aesthetic and functional benefits often make it worthwhile. Ensure you get multiple quotes from contractors and choose materials that fit your style and budget for the best outcome.FAQQ: How long does it take to replace a fiberglass shower with tile?A: Typically, the process can take anywhere from a few days to a week, depending on the size of the shower and the complexity of the installation.Q: Can I install tile over fiberglass?A: It is not recommended to install tile over fiberglass as it may lead to complications.
